I was in a huge teen pop band – but I had to get a job handing out leaflets at Tesco when it all ended

A FORMER pop star has revealed how she ended up handing out leaflets outside Tesco’s when the band she was in came to a end.

The singer was just a teenager when she found fame in the noughties pop group S Club Juniors.

The young pop band – who were a spin off from S Club 7 – were formed in 2001, before disbanding in 2004.

The members included Rochelle Humes, Frankie Bridge, Aaron Renfree, Jay Asforis, Stacey Franks, Calvin Goldspink, Daisy Shelvey and Hannah Richings.

Now Rochelle has bravely opened up about how her life changed dramatically when the band broke up when she was still very young.

The TV star, who is now a presenter on This Morning, spoke about having to find a “normal” job, despite being famous at the time.

Speaking to the Grace Beverley podcast she said: “So when S Club Juniors finished, I was like what am I going to do now?

“Because you hear about these child performers who have led like a really weird life.

“So after (the S Club Juniors ended) I would like hand out leaflets outside of Tesco.

“And feeling really embarrassed because it wasn’t glamourous and now I’m being that person that’s handing out leaflets that no one wants to take them from.”

Rochelle went on: “(During our time in the band) We were all earning good money.

“Like we could buy ourselves expensive things, and we all had nice cars, like we helped out our parents.

“But then it all ended – and so does the money.”

Luckily for Rochelle – who now has an estimated fortune of around £5M – wasn’t “broke” for too long.

After S Club Juniors ended in the mid-noughties, she went on to more chart-topping success in the girl band The Saturdays.

She also started dating future-husband Marvin Humes, of JLS fame, in 2010 and got married two years later.

Meanwhile, Rochelle broke into TV via kids’ show Smile in 2004, going on to bag presenting stints on This Morning, The Xtra Factor and Ninja Warrior UK.
